Hair loss is rarely a one-size-fits-all issue, and a board-certified dermatologist can identify the precise cause. Common culprits include genetic pattern hair loss (androgenetic alopecia), autoimmune conditions like alopecia areata, and telogen effluvium, which is often triggered by significant stress, illness, or hormonal changes—all of which can be exacerbated by Seattle's demanding work culture. Furthermore, dermatologists can assess whether scalp health is impacted by factors like hard water, which varies across Seattle neighborhoods, or fungal conditions that may thrive in our damp climate. An accurate diagnosis is the critical first step toward an effective treatment plan.
When looking for a dermatologist in Seattle, seek out a practice that explicitly lists hair disorders or trichology as a specialty. Many clinics in areas like First Hill, Belltown, or the University District offer advanced diagnostic tools, such as trichoscopy, which allows for a magnified view of the scalp and hair follicles. Treatment options available locally range from FDA-approved medications like minoxidil and finasteride to in-office procedures such as platelet-rich plasma (PRP) therapy and laser therapy. Your dermatologist will work with you to develop a personalized strategy, which may also include nutritional guidance to counteract potential vitamin D deficiency common in our region.
